What are the Milan, MO, zoning rules for fence height and placement?

Milan zoning limits fences to 4 feet in front yards and 6 feet in rear yards, with a 0-foot setback allowing placement directly on the property line. For corner lots, especially near MO-5, you must maintain a clear 'sight triangle' at intersections. This unobstructed zone is critical for driver visibility and is strictly enforced.

What are the neighbor notification requirements for a boundary fence in Milan, MO?

Missouri Revised Statutes Section 272.030, the 'Good Neighbor Fence Law,' creates a 2026 legal duty. Before replacing a shared boundary fence in Milan, you must provide written notice to the adjoining landowner. This formalizes the process for sharing construction costs and prevents disputes over the 'partition fence'.

How does the local wind load rating affect fence design?

The 115 MPH V-ult wind speed for Milan is an ultimate design wind speed per ASCE 7-22 standards. This engineering value dictates post spacing, concrete footing size, and bracket strength. A fence not designed for this V-ult load is vulnerable to failure during peak storm season gusts, leading to cascading property damage.

How do modern gate systems meet pool safety and security standards in Missouri?

The IRC Appendix AG pool safety code requires self-closing, self-latching gates that open outward. While smart-gate IoT integration is a low current trend in Milan, any automated system must integrate a certified, code-compliant latch. This dual-purpose design meets modern liability standards by preventing unauthorized access while providing property security.

How do Milan's soil and pest conditions influence material selection?

Milan has a moderate soil corrosivity index and a moderate termite risk level. Material compatibility is non-negotiable. Pressure-treated lumber must be rated for ground contact. Use hot-dip galvanized or stainless steel fasteners to prevent rust streaks from corroding nails and brackets, which accelerates wood decay.

Why is the frost line so critical for fence post footings in Downtown Milan?

Frost heave in Milan, MO, can lift 30 inches of soil during freeze-thaw cycles. IRC footing standards require post footings set below this frost line. Installers who set posts shallower risk structural failure; the posts will shift and rack as the ground freezes, creating permanent lean and damage.
